Buying Guide
Purpose
To save yourself a lot of stress going through unnecessary details, know what purpose you want the dust collector you are buying want to serve. Some dust collectors are suitable to serve industrial workspace alone, and some can be used in small or medium-sized space.
Knowing the purpose, the collector wants to serve will make it easier for you to choose the machine with the right specifications. You don’t need a dust collector of 2000 CFM if you have a small workspace. Likewise, buying one with 1.5 HP would be useless if you would be using it in industry.
Airflow Capacity
Of what use is a dust collector with bad airflow rating. Since dust collectors use air to get rid of dust particles and debris, it’s important the product you intend choosing have a high airflow rating. Airflow refers to the amount of air flowing through the collector and is measured in CFM (cubic feet per minute). For collectors around 1.0-1.75 horsepower, a minimum of 350 CFM is required.
You should go for a CMF of 1000 and above because the higher the airflow, the more specks of dust that will be collected.
Horsepower
Horsepower has to do with the effectiveness of the machine when work matters. The horsepower of a dust collector will determine its airflow capacity. There are different categories of collector’s horsepower; there are collectors of 1.5HP, 2 HP, 3 HP, etc.
The 1.5HP has the least power range, and is ideal you aim to increase the power in your small workplace. The 2 HP models are available to boost power in a medium-sized workplace; you shouldn’t consider the 3HP models unless you have a very big workspace; more or less like an industry.
Capacity
Unless you don’t intend to use it for industrial purposes, it’s necessary to get one with a high functioning capacity. This is in tandem with other capacity options like the collector size; it could be a 25, 50, or 60-gallon container. Note, the higher the capacity, the lesser the time spent cleaning.
